I am replacing the carpet in my 2002 supercab 4x4. Already have the seats out. Any secrets to removing the plastic trim on the kickpanels, door sills, and across the rear? I assume they just pry off, but I really dont want to crack anything. Thanks for the help!

Mine all unscrewed. The ones on the sides of the truck right by your feet (kinda under the dash) those had a little clip thing that held them on.

Mine is also a '93 too. I would think they are about the same though.
